What is the process of applying for the Unique Key in Chile?

To obtain the Unique Code in Chile, citizens must go to a Civil Registry and Identification office with their identity card or passport. They then undergo a registration process that includes fingerprinting and photography, along with personal data verification. The Unique Key is delivered at the end of this process and allows access to online services.

What measures are taken to protect the Unique Code of citizens in Chile?

The Unique Key is protected through security measures, such as strong passwords and the activation of two-factor authentication. Citizens are responsible for keeping their Unique Code secure and not sharing it with third parties to avoid unauthorized use.
